The reaction below can be catalyzed by bromine (Br2). if you carried out such a reaction, which compound would you expect to fin

d in the reaction container at the end of the reaction?
A) Br2
B) BrO
C) BrH2
D) BrO2
Chemistry
1 answer:
Vika [28.1K]3 years ago
3 0

The answer is Br₂ since catalysts are regenerated at the end of a reaction.

Graph of the relationship between mass and thermal energy
elixir [45]

<em>Thermal energy</em> is the sum of the kinetic and potential energies of all the particles in an object.

Assume that you have 250 gL of water and 1 kg of water at the same temperature.

Then, each water molecule has the same kinetic energy.

The larger sample contains four times as many molecules, so it contains four times as much thermal energy.

Thus, thermal energy is directly proportional to mass.

In symbols, <em>KE </em>∝ <em>m</em> or <em>KE = km</em>.

The graph of a direct proportion is a <em>straight line passing trough the origin</em>.

It should look something like the graph below.

in order to make tea, 32,000 J of energy were added to 100.0g of water. what was the temperature Chang of the water? ​
mina [271]

Answer:

ΔT  = 76.5 °C

Explanation:

Given data:

Amount of water = 100.0 g

Energy needed = 32000 J

Change in temperature = ?

Solution,

Formula:

Q = m.c. ΔT

Q = amount of heat absorbed or released

m = mass of given substance

c = specific heat capacity of substance

ΔT = change in temperature

Now we will put the values in formula.

Q = m.c. ΔT

ΔT  = Q / m.c

ΔT  = 32000 j/ 100.0 g × 4.184 j/g. °C

ΔT  =  32000 j / 418.4 j /°C

ΔT  = 76.5 °C
